Challenges to U.S. Semiconductor Export Controls

Maintaining export controls on semiconductor chips manufactured within the United States may prove more difficult than anticipated by officials in Washington, D.C.

Reports indicate that Chinese entities are successfully acquiring computing systems equipped with Nvidia’s Blackwell chips via intermediary traders situated in various global locations.

Resale Networks

Specifically, purchasers in Malaysia, Taiwan, and Vietnam are procuring these resources for their own operational needs.

A portion of these acquired chips is then being resold to companies operating within China, according to sources.

Recent Restrictions and Their Impact

Shortly before the conclusion of his term, former President Joe Biden implemented extensive new restrictions on chip exports.

These limitations further restricted the ability of several nations, including China, to import chips designed for AI applications produced in the U.S.

Nvidia publicly stated at the time that these restrictions would potentially “derail” advancements in global innovation.

Industry Response and Chinese Countermeasures

Recently, Microsoft reportedly appealed to President Donald Trump to consider easing these export controls.

This request stems from the desire of major technology companies to access China’s substantial and growing AI market.

Concurrently, China has advised its AI researchers to limit travel to the United States.

Nvidia’s Statement on Diversion

An Nvidia spokesperson offered the following statement when contacted for comment:

AI datacenters represent incredibly intricate systems. It is not feasible for anonymous traders to procure, deliver, install, utilize, and maintain Blackwell products in countries where authorization is lacking.

Customers require comprehensive systems including software, services, support, and ongoing upgrades – provisions that anonymous traders asserting possession of Blackwell systems cannot fulfill.

We are committed to thoroughly investigating all reports of potential diversion and will take appropriate measures.”
